The Capcom Fighting Collection ties together 10 classic fighters (and lots of Darkstalkers)

Along with the announcement of Street Fighter 6, Capcom has revealed a brand new collected edition. The Capcom Fighting Collection hits this June.

They’re back

There are a few great fighting games packaged within the Capcom Fighting Collection. It’s got Puzzle Fighter, Red Earth, Cyberbots, Hyper Street Fighter II (was that a thing?)… and a whole mess of Darkstalkers.

I’d imagine that last part would be the biggest draw here, as we’ve gotten plenty of SFII over the years, and the other games in the set are niche at best. Darkstalkers though, seems to always get the short end of the joystick, even though it’s a pretty popular series.

And if you’re a fan, you’re gonna want to check this title out, as it’s packed with 5 installments of the classic monster-fueled fighter.

Capcom Fighting Collection unites all five Darkstalkers games for the first time outside of Japan, including Darkstalkersâ„¢: The Night WarriorsNight Warriors: Darkstalkers’ Revengeâ„¢Vampire Savior: The Lord of Vampireâ„¢, and previously Japan-only titles Vampire Hunter 2: Darkstalkers’ Revengeâ„¢ and Vampire Savior 2: The Lord of Vampireâ„¢. The anthology also features the first release of Red Earthâ„¢ outside arcades and is joined by fan favorites Hyper Street Fighterâ„¢ II: The Anniversary EditionSuper Puzzle Fighterâ„¢ II Turbo, Super Gem Fighterâ„¢ Mini Mix, and Cyberbotsâ„¢: Fullmetal Madness. These classics rank among the most acclaimed fighting games to appear in arcades and introduced the world to many iconic and beloved characters ranging from Chun-Li to Morrigan Aensland.

Capcom press release

Capcom Fighting Collection is set to arrive for the Xbox One, PS4, Nintendo Switch, and PC on June 24th, 2022.
